Here’s my interpretation - it includes stuff you may already know, but for clarity’s sake.

Let’s assume in all scenarios, your ball is at rest while I’m taking my shot and the balls hit.

We’re both on the green - PENALTY

You’re on the green, and I’m not. I DONT request you mark your ball, and you DONT request to mark it either - NO penalty

You’re on the green, and I’m not. One of us DOES request that your ball be marked but isn’t marked in time - Penalty

You’re on the green, and I’m not. Neither of us request you mark your ball BUT because someones assessed that due to proximity of your ball to the hole or a displayed intent to leverage hitting yours ball it is considered to be a ‘backstop’ - Stroke play = Penalty | Match Play = NO PENALTY Given this same scenario, during Match Play we can actually agree to keep your ball as a backstop and still receive NO penalty. (How odd)
